Pergola Sealing Questions
What is pergola sealing? Pergola sealing involves applying a protective coating to prevent water damage, UV fading, and weathering of the wood or other materials.
Why is sealing a pergola important? Sealing helps extend the lifespan of the pergola, maintains its appearance, and reduces the need for repairs or replacements over time.
When should a pergola be sealed? It is recommended to seal a pergola after installation and periodically as part of regular maintenance, especially before the rainy season.
What materials can be sealed on a pergola? Wood, vinyl, and metal pergolas can all be sealed to protect against moisture, UV rays, and environmental elements.
